I'm interested to know if the >>>>> USB external hard drives report a serial number as the USB flash >>>>> drives I currently have in my possession do not report one. >>>>> >>>>> eg: SCSI hard drive: >>>>> sudo camcontrol inquiry da0 >>>>> pass0: Fixed Direct Access SCSI-3 device >>>>> pass0: Serial Number 3KT17YJL >>>>> pass0: 320.000MB/s transfers (160.000MHz, offset 63, 16bit), Tagged >>>>> Queueing Enabled >>>>> >>>>> >>>>> eg: USB flash drive: >>>>> sudo camcontrol inquiry da3 >>>>> pass4: Removable Direct Access SCSI-0 >>>>> device >>>>> pass4: Serial Number >>>>> pass4: 40.000MB/s transfers >>>>> >>>> >>>> CAM used to assume that all DA devices supported the serial number EVPD >>>> page. I recently changed it to query the device for the list of pages >>>> it does support, and only ask for the serial number page if it does >>>> (which in turns cuts down on a whole lot of kernel printf noise). My >>>> experience is that some devices do, but most devices don't. If you >>>> want >>>> to check your devices manually, do: >>>> >>>> camcontrol cmd pass0 -v -c "12 01 00 00 255 00" -i 255 "-" | hd >>>> >>>> If 0x80 appears after the 4th byte, the device claims support for >>>> querying the serial number. It's completely ignoring the >> EVPD bit in the request and simply reporting standard inq data. I >> guess the only thing that keeps CAM from exploding on this is that it >> sees the length field in byte 4 as 0x01, so it doesn't search too far >> into what it thinks is the response. I'll have to read the spec some >> more to see if there's a standard way to report that the device supports >> the EVPD bit that FreeBSD should be checking. >> >> Scott > Any chance you have a USB hard drive lying around that you could run a > "camcontrol inq"? > > Sean A thumb drive that I have lying around has the same problem, it ignores the EVPD bit and happily returns std inq data for all requests. An ATA->USB+Firewire enclosure works correctly; it doesn't support any VPD pages, but returns a sense error in response, as it should. Given that Firewire is more explicit in its implementation of SBP/SPC, I'm not too surprised that it worked correctly (I tested this over the USB port, though).
